#151 – Dr. Nayan Patel: Unlocking Glutathione: Your Body’s Super Antioxidant

Dr. Nayan Patel is an American pharmacist, entrepreneur and recently published “The Glutathione Revolution”.  The body has a remarkable ability to ward off disease and heal itself - and it does it with the help of the most important antioxidant you've never heard of: glutathione (GSH). This indispensable molecule - which we make ourselves - holds the key to immunity, vitality, and lifelong health, helping to flush out toxins, fight DNA-damaging free radicals, and rebuild other essential antioxidants like Vitamins C and E. It's been linked to longevity in centenarians, and it protects against diseases like cancer, diabetes, and Alzheimer's. Dr. Patel is quickly becoming known as the “Glutathione Guy,” and is an expert in all things concerning Glutathione. #148 – BONUS Lawrence Dunning on “The Good Wolf Project”

Today I will be sharing a conversation that I had with my friend Jerry Scarlato  on his podcast “The Good Wolf Project” ----- Today’s conversation is with Lawrence Dunning, a self-made millionaire before the age of thirty. Realizing he had a very small window to pursue his love of the combat sports, Lawrence gave away his trading company and took a lengthy sabbatical. From his love of amateur boxing, after winning the Chicago Golden Gloves, he spent the next five years as a professional MMA fighter, and a jiu-jitsu competitor, earning his black belt in 2016. At 35 years old, after being immersed in his athletic pursuits, and making every financial mistake there was, he saw his net worth evaporate. Lawrence then turned his focus on his professional reinvention in the real estate world. He is the founder of “The Dunning Team”, a real estate group based in Chicago, specializing in ground up developments and building investment portfolios for his clients. Today, Lawrence continues to teach, train and compete in jiujitsu. He just completed his goal of being the first jiujitsu black belt to have run a marathon on all 7 continents (including Antartica).   He hosts “Enter the Lionheart”, his podcast about excellence amongst entrepreneur, athletes and intellectuals. And recently published his book "The Forgotten Asset Class" on low risk, high reward,. Real Estate Investing. However, his best accomplishment yet, is raising his young son Victor and enjoying family life with his two dogs and adoring wife Jen.
